Forestal

/fəˈrɛstəl/ adjective

Definition

Relating to forests or forestry; of or concerning woods and trees.

Etymology

From Latin 'forestis' (outside the house) → 'foresta' (wilderness/forest). The word moved from meaning 'uncultivated land' to specifically 'woodland.' '-al' suffix makes it adjectival.
